The final price for a new gas fireplace depends on a few moving parts. First, you have to consider whether you are installing a unit into an existing chimney or creating a new opening in a wall, which adds labor. The type of venting required and the current proximity of your gas lines also play a big role in the complexity of the install. Aesthetic choices, like premium stone surrounds or remote-controlled flame features, will adjust the total as well.
When your gas fireplace acts up, it usually involves problems with the ignition system, thermocouple, or burner assembly. If the flames look weak, the fireplace won't turn on, or the remote isn't communicating with the unit, a technician needs to inspect the internal components. Many people think about fireplaces only in the cold, but summer is actually a great time to schedule an installation. Since demand is lower, you can often get your project finished without the long wait times seen during the peak winter months, making sure you are ready before the first frost arrives.

A well-maintained gas fireplace insert can last for many years, often 15-20 years or more. Regular professional servicing in Winston-Salem is crucial for maximizing its lifespan. This includes checking the burner, pilot assembly, and venting to ensure it operates safely and efficiently.
Compared to wood, gas inserts don't offer the same natural scent or audible crackle, and the flame appearance can be less dynamic. You'll also need access to a gas line, and while generally safe, there's always a minuscule risk associated with gas appliances if not regularly inspected.
